A foramen is a hole through a bone that typically allows nerves and blood - vessels to pass. The image shows a hole - like structure in the bone, which is characteristic of a foramen. A fossa is a shallow depression, a facet is a smooth, flat surface for articulation, and a fissure is a narrow, slit - like opening.
